Material Advancements Elevating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market Standards
Material innovation is playing a critical role in expanding the applicability of fireproof ventilation systems. Traditional steel and aluminum are being complemented by advanced composites and ceramic-based solutions that offer improved heat tolerance and reduced weight. For example, ceramic-lined ducts used in nuclear facilities can withstand temperatures exceeding 1,000 degrees Celsius without structural deformation. According to Datavagyanik, adoption of composite-based fireproof ventilation materials has grown by 18 percent annually since 2021 in the aerospace and defense sectors. These high-performance materials are enabling manufacturers to develop modular, corrosion-resistant, and longer-lasting systems that support both mobile and fixed infrastructure needs.

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market: Manufacturer Landscape and Competitive Dynamics
Top Manufacturers Dominating the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market
The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market is moderately consolidated, with a mix of global conglomerates and specialized manufacturers competing across multiple regions. These companies are investing in high-performance product lines, expanding production capacity, and integrating advanced technologies to differentiate their offerings. Datavagyanik highlights that the top five players collectively account for over 40% of the global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market share, creating a competitive yet highly innovation-driven environment.
Systemair AB is a key market leader, known for its extensive fire-rated HVAC systems. Its product line includes the FireSAFE series, featuring fire-resistant fans and ducts designed for high-rise buildings and tunnel infrastructure. Systemair’s strong European presence, especially in Germany and Sweden, allows it to dominate large-scale commercial projects where compliance with EU safety norms is essential. The company’s consistent investment in energy-efficient and low-noise fireproof ventilation units has helped it secure a substantial share in both new installations and retrofits.
TROX GmbH stands as a major player, offering one of the most diverse portfolios in the fireproof ventilation category. Its fire and smoke dampers, such as the FKRS-EU series, are widely used in industrial and healthcare settings. TROX holds a particularly strong position in Western Europe, and its focus on modular system architecture has allowed it to expand into Asian markets. TROX’s recent expansion into IoT-integrated ventilation control systems reflects a strategic pivot toward smart infrastructure, boosting its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market share in developed economies.
FläktGroup has gained considerable traction through its fireproof air handling units and ducts under the eQ Master range. Known for combining thermal performance with eco-friendly design, FläktGroup’s products are increasingly favored in green-certified buildings. The manufacturer has a visible footprint in France, the UK, and Scandinavia, and it continues to grow in the Middle East through regional partnerships. FläktGroup controls an estimated 8% of the total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market, driven by its focus on project customization and low-maintenance system components.
Greenheck Fan Corporation is a dominant force in the North American market. Its flagship fire-rated product lines include the SMD and FSD series of smoke and fire dampers, which are widely installed in hospitals, schools, and manufacturing facilities. Greenheck’s ability to rapidly deliver customized systems across the U.S. and Canada has given it a competitive edge. The company’s strong logistics network and local manufacturing capabilities have enabled it to maintain stable pricing and grow its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market share even amid material shortages and regulatory shifts.
Soler & Palau Ventilation Group (S&P) holds a strong position in Southern Europe and Latin America. Its range of fireproof axial fans and fire-rated ductwork solutions are used in underground parking structures and commercial buildings. S&P’s strategic strength lies in its ability to offer high-performance fireproof solutions at mid-range pricing, making it a preferred supplier in cost-sensitive markets. The company’s involvement in several government-led infrastructure programs in Spain and Brazil is helping it expand its influence across public sector projects.

Emerging Entrants and Product Line Innovations in the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market
While the established players dominate, several mid-sized and emerging companies are capturing niche segments with specialized product offerings. For instance, Aldes has gained recognition for its compact fire-rated ventilation systems designed specifically for high-density residential developments. Meanwhile, Colt International is focused on fire ventilation for atrium buildings, airports, and tunnels, with systems capable of high-volume smoke extraction under extreme heat.
On the innovation front, manufacturers are increasingly introducing product lines that combine fire resistance with smart control capabilities. Greenheck’s integration of BACnet-compatible controllers with fire dampers allows building automation systems to actively monitor and respond to heat signatures in real time. Similarly, TROX’s TCU3 series enables wireless control and diagnostics for fire and smoke control systems across large facilities.
Recent Developments and Strategic Moves in the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market
Several notable developments in recent years have reshaped the competitive landscape and highlighted the dynamic nature of the Fireproof Ventilation Systems Market:
- In January 2023, Systemair expanded its production facility in Slovakia to increase output capacity for fireproof fan systems targeted at Eastern European infrastructure projects.
- TROX Group announced in August 2023 the launch of its next-generation FK-EU+ dampers, offering 120-minute fire resistance, higher airflow tolerance, and plug-and-play installation. This innovation is expected to strengthen its position in the commercial real estate sector.
- In July 2022, Greenheck launched a new production facility in Wisconsin focused on fire-rated control dampers and fan coil units, enabling faster order fulfillment across North America.
- In October 2023, FläktGroup entered a strategic distribution partnership with firms in Saudi Arabia and the UAE to enhance its supply chain capabilities for regional mega projects including NEOM and the Riyadh Metro.
- In March 2024, Soler & Palau inaugurated its innovation center in Barcelona to accelerate research in lightweight, energy-efficient fireproof ventilation technologies. The focus is on reducing installation time and operational cost in high-rise structures.
- Yuanda Ventilation, a major player in China, secured export contracts in February 2024 to supply fireproof ducting systems to infrastructure projects in Kenya and Indonesia, marking its growing global presence.
These moves reflect a clear trend toward product specialization, global expansion, and rapid response to evolving safety regulations and building standards.
